What is an American Fridge Freezer?
An American fridge freezer is a large device normally defined by a side-by-side style or a French door layout, using ample storage for both fresh and frozen foods. Here are some typical functions:
- Large Capacity: These units usually have a substantial storage capacity, making them ideal for families or individuals who prefer bulk purchasing.
- Ice and Water Dispensers: Most American fridge freezers come geared up with in-door ice and water dispensers, providing benefit for users.
- Adjustable Shelving: Many models permit for adjustable rack heights, accommodating different food and drink sizes.
- Energy Efficiency: Newer models are created with energy efficiency in mind, possibly decreasing electricity bills.

Elements to Consider When Buying
When looking for an American fridge freezer on sale, it is essential to think about numerous elements:
- Size and Dimensions: Ensure your cooking area can accommodate the fridge, particularly in regards to height, width, and depth.
- Energy Rating: Look for models with high energy performance rankings to save money on electricity expenses.
- Functions: Determine which features are very important, such as adjustable shelves, advanced cooling innovation, or clever ability.
- Brand Reputation: Research brand names understood for dependability and customer care.
- Warranty and Support: Check what service warranty choices are available and whether consumer assistance is readily available.

FAQs
Q1: How do I measure my cooking area for an American fridge freezer?A1: Use a measuring tape to figure out the width, height, and depth of the space where you wish to place the fridge. Consider leaving extra area for door clearance and ventilation.
Q2: What is the typical life-span of an American fridge freezer?A2: A well-maintained American fridge freezer normally lasts in between 10 to 20 years, depending upon the make and model.
Q3: Are American fridge freezers energy efficient?A3: Many more recent designs are designed with energy efficiency in mind, offering energy-saving features that can reduce electrical energy costs. Try to find devices with an A or A+ ranking.
Q4: Can I set up an American fridge freezer myself?A4: While some people may feel comfy with DIY setup, it is typically recommended to employ an expert to ensure proper installation, especially for models that require pipes for ice and water dispensers.
